Special Weather Statement issued July 18 at 5:15PM CDT by NWS Norman OK
Details
At 514 PM CDT, Doppler radar was tracking strong thunderstorms along
a line extending from 4 miles northeast of Warren to near Friendship
to near Martha. Movement was east at 10 mph.
HAZARD…Wind gusts of 50 to 55 mph.
SOURCE…Radar indicated.
IMPACT…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around
unsecured objects.
Locations impacted include…
Altus, Martha, Friendship, Warren, and Altus Air Force Base.
Instructions
If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a building.
These storms may intensify, so be certain to monitor NOAA Weather
Radio, local radio stations or available television stations for
additional information and possible warnings from the National
Weather Service.
